Pâtes à la Truffe

Pâtes à la Truffe is a luxurious vegetarian pasta dish that combines the earthy flavors of truffles with the richness of creamy sauce, creating a delightful experience for pasta lovers. This dish is perfect for a special occasion or a cozy dinner at home, showcasing the elegance of French cuisine.

Ingredients

  • Pasta (fettuccine or tagliatelle) - 200 grams
  • Olive oil - 2 tablespoons
  • Shallot - 1, finely chopped
  • Garlic - 1 clove, minced
  • Heavy cream - 100 ml
  • Parmesan cheese - 50 grams, grated
  • Fresh truffle (or truffle oil) - 10 grams (or 1 teaspoon for oil)
  • Salt - to taste
  • Black pepper - to taste
  • Fresh parsley - 1 tablespoon, chopped (for garnish)

Steps

  1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il and cook the pasta according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side, reserving a little pasta water.
  2.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ped shallot and sauté until translucent, about 2-3 minutes.
  3. Add the minced garlic to the skillet and cook for an additional minute until fragrant, being careful not to burn it.
  4. Pour in the heavy cream and stir well. Allow it to simmer gently for about 3-4 minutes until slightly thickened.
  5. Stir in the grated Parmesan cheese until melted and combined, then season with salt and black pepper to taste.
  6. If using fresh truffle, shave it directly into the sauce, or if using truffle oil, drizzle it in and mix well.
  7. Add the cooked pasta to the skillet, tossing it in the creamy sauce. If the sauce is too thick, add a splash of reserved pasta water to reach the desired consistency.
  8. Serve immediately, garnished with chopped fresh parsley and additional shaved truffle if desired.
